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
- Use Truck Builder software to layout and assemble each trailer. Analyze the output to ensure that loads are built to maximize both safety and efficiency while loading and unloading product .
- Maintain equipment and ensure the proper supply of all necessary materials to facilitate successful loading and unloading processes. Order supplies as needed.
- Respond to all driver concerns regarding loads built with Truck Builder. Adjust loads as necessary to address concerns and maximize efficiency.
- Assist in loading trailers as needed to meet daily production goals.
- Other duties as assigned by manager.
